CBC needs independence from information commissioner, lawyer tells court

News | 10/18/2011 10:19 pm EDT

MONTREAL and OTTAWA—The words "exception" and "exclusion" are creating problems under the Access to Information Act and must be clarified, Christian Leblanc, a Fasken Martineau lawyer representing CBC/Radio-Canada, told the Federal Court of Appeal at a hearing in Montreal Tuesday.
